Eligibility
Inclusion criteria
Inclusion criteria: Existence of pain and other clinical signs of knee osteoarthritis and pain with a VAS score of at least 4 due to knee osteoarthritis during last month Age between 45 to 70 years old Absence of any periarticular disease around the target joint
Exclusion criteria
Exclusion criteria: Diabetes Mellitus Rheumatologically and collagen vascular disorders (eg; gout and lupus) Radiculopathy Nerve injuries and neuropathy Brucellosis BMI more than 42 Knee replacement on the affected side History of trauma and joint fracture Severe deformity of the lower extremities Bleeding disorders Inability to communicate History of allergic reactions to the used drugs History of intraarticular or periarticular injections at the affected joint in the last 3 months History of significant liver, kidney and cardiopulmonary disorders Pregnancy Malignancy Use of anticoagulants
Design outcomes
Primary
| Measure | Time frame |
|---|---|
| Pain due to knee osteoarthritis. Timepoint: Before starting the intervention; 2, 4, 8, &12 weeks later. Method of measurement: Visual analog scale; Western Ontario and McMaster Universities Arthritis Index; Oxford knee scale; Patient satisfaction. | — |
